Output 91ecdea2dc2221606659895189f63e2345ddae96f9e61188310df22de4342975:1

value
27810627
script pubkey
OP_0 OP_PUSHBYTES_20 2968076ba17d5fb2af8721fc6d5cfc3fceb627dd
address
ltc1q995qw6ap040m9tu8y87x6h8u8l8tvf7au34r4c
transaction
91ecdea2dc2221606659895189f63e2345ddae96f9e61188310df22de4342975
spent
true